Warning Signs You Need Shower Leak Water Removal

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ore the following warning signs: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ors in your shower or bathroom can show water damage or mold growth. Don’t wait to address the issue – call us today.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

If your flooring is warped or buckled, it may be a sign of water damage. Our technicians can assess the damage and develop a plan to restore your flooring.

Visible Water Stains or Leaks

Visible water stains or leaks in your shower or bathroom can show a more serious issue. Don’t delay – call us today to schedule an appointment.

Increased Water Bills

If your water bills are higher than usual, it may be a sign of a hidden leak. Our technicians can detect and repair hidden leaks to save you money.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Mold or mildew growth in your shower or bathroom can show a more serious issue. Don’t wait to address the problem – call us today.

Discoloration or Warping of Surrounding Materials

Discoloration or warping of surrounding materials, such as drywall or cabinets, can show water damage. Our technicians can assess the damage and develop a plan to restore your property.

Shower Leak Water Removal Cost In The Colony, TX

The cost of shower leak water removal in The Colony, TX,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water to be extracted.
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the amount of equipment needed.
Repair and restoration $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age and the materials needed for repair.
Final inspection and clean-up $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the amount of debris to be removed.
Insurance paperwork and communication Free We’ll handle all necessary paperwork and communication with your adjuster.

Keep in mind that these are estimated price ranges, and the actual cost of shower leak water removal in The Colony, TX, may vary depending on your specific situation. We’ll provide a detailed estimate after assessing the damage and developing a customized plan to restore your property.

Common Questions About Shower Leak Water Removal

How long does shower leak water removal take?

The length of time required for shower leak water removal dep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In most cases, we can complete the job within 3-5 days.

Will I need to vacate my home during the process?

It’s unlikely that you’ll need to vacate your home during the process, but it depends on the severity of the damage and the equipment needed. Our technicians will work with you to reduce disruptions and ensure your safety.

Will my insurance cover the cost of shower leak water removal?

Yes, your insurance may cover the cost of shower leak water removal, depending on your policy and the circumstances. We’ll work with you and your adjuster to ensure a smooth claims process.

Can I prevent shower leaks and water damage?

Yes, reg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ent shower leaks and water damage. We recommend checking your shower and bathroom regularly for signs of leaks or water damage.
